Word Explanation
'成功率' (chéng gōng lǜ) literally combines '成' (to succeed), '功' (achievement, success), and '率' (rate, ratio). Together, it means 'success rate' — the proportion of successful outcomes out of a total number of attempts. It’s a quantitative measure widely used in contexts where performance or effectiveness is evaluated objectively, such as medical procedures, engineering tests, educational assessments, or business projects.
This term is neutral in register and appears frequently in formal reports, news articles, scientific writing, and everyday discussions about probability or reliability. Unlike more colloquial expressions like '做得好不好' (how well something is done), '成功率' emphasizes measurable, statistical results — for example, 'the surgery’s success rate is 95%' rather than subjective impressions. It’s often followed by a percentage or fraction and commonly modified by numerals or adjectives like '高' (high) or '低' (low).
